Shepherd Motors used cars for sale on What Car?

In partnership with

Find and buy your perfect used car from Shepherd Motors on What Car? Classifieds, the easiest and most powerful used car search around.

In partnership with

Cars found 348,133

Chosen Filters (1)
* Postcode invalid
Toyota AYGO 1.0 VVT-i Go Euro 5 3dr

Toyota AYGO 1.0 VVT-i Go Euro 5 3dr

Nottingham, Nottinghamshire
  • 2012 reg
  • Petrol
  • 3 Doors
  • Manual
  • 97,000 Miles
£895
Audi A1 1.4 TFSI Sport Euro 5 (s/s) 3dr

Audi A1 1.4 TFSI Sport Euro 5 (s/s) 3dr

Stoke-on-trent, Staffordshire
  • 2013 reg
  • Petrol
  • 3 Doors
  • Manual
  • 94,800 Miles
£4,495
Image unavailable

BMW 4 Series 2.0 420d M Sport Auto Euro 6 (s/s) 2dr

Chorley, Lancashire
  • 2016 reg
  • Diesel
  • 2 Doors
  • Automatic
  • 31,816 Miles
£15,495
Vauxhall Corsa 1.2 16V Limited Edition Euro 5 3dr

Vauxhall Corsa 1.2 16V Limited Edition Euro 5 3dr

Brighton, Sussex
  • 2014 reg
  • Petrol
  • 3 Doors
  • Manual
  • 82,414 Miles
£3,095
Vauxhall Corsa 1.2i EcoFLEX 16V SE Euro 5 (s/s) 5dr

Vauxhall Corsa 1.2i EcoFLEX 16V SE Euro 5 (s/s) 5dr

Glasgow, Lanarkshire
  • 2013 reg
  • Petrol
  • 5 Doors
  • Manual
  • 94,000 Miles
£2,450
Lexus NX 2.5 300h F Sport E-CVT 4WD Euro 6 (s/s) 5dr

Lexus NX 2.5 300h F Sport E-CVT 4WD Euro 6 (s/s) 5dr

Luton, Bedfordshire
  • 2015 reg
  • Petrol Hybrid
  • 5 Doors
  • Automatic
  • 138,667 Miles
£13,189
Peugeot 208 1.2 PureTech GT Euro 6 (s/s) 5dr

Peugeot 208 1.2 PureTech GT Euro 6 (s/s) 5dr

Burton-on-trent, Staffordshire
  • 2025 reg
  • Petrol
  • 5 Doors
  • Manual
  • 238 Miles
£17,999
Image unavailable

Smart Forfour 1.0 Passion Euro 6 (s/s) 5dr

Northolt, Middlesex
  • 2017 reg
  • Petrol
  • 5 Doors
  • Manual
  • 60,000 Miles
£4,090
Audi A3 2.0 TDI 35 Black Edition Sportback S Tronic Euro 6 (s/s) 5dr

Audi A3 2.0 TDI 35 Black Edition Sportback S Tronic Euro 6 (s/s) 5dr

Cleckheaton, West yorkshire
  • 2024 reg
  • Diesel
  • 5 Doors
  • Automatic
  • 11,500 Miles
£32,495
Dacia Duster 1.0 TCe Extreme SE Euro 6 (s/s) 5dr

Dacia Duster 1.0 TCe Extreme SE Euro 6 (s/s) 5dr

Stoke on trent, Staffordshire
  • 2022 reg
  • Petrol
  • 5 Doors
  • Manual
  • 5,619 Miles
£14,950
Image unavailable

Volvo XC40 2.0 B3 MHEV Plus Dark DCT Auto Euro 6 (s/s) 5dr

Eastbourne, East sussex
  • 2023 reg
  • Petrol Hybrid
  • 5 Doors
  • Automatic
  • 21,592 Miles
£26,950
Mercedes-Benz A Class 1.6 A180 SE Euro 6 (s/s) 5dr

Mercedes-Benz A Class 1.6 A180 SE Euro 6 (s/s) 5dr

Reading, Berkshire
  • 2017 reg
  • Petrol
  • 5 Doors
  • Manual
  • 60,127 Miles
£9,210
Vauxhall Corsa 1.2 Turbo Ultimate Auto Euro 6 (s/s) 5dr

Vauxhall Corsa 1.2 Turbo Ultimate Auto Euro 6 (s/s) 5dr

Glasgow, Lanarkshire
  • 2024 reg
  • Petrol
  • 5 Doors
  • Automatic
  • 4,484 Miles
£18,089
MINI Clubman 2.0 Cooper S Euro 6 (s/s) 6dr

MINI Clubman 2.0 Cooper S Euro 6 (s/s) 6dr

Chipping norton, Oxfordshire
  • 2017 reg
  • Petrol
  • 6 Doors
  • Manual
  • 79,000 Miles
£8,990
Vauxhall Mokka 1.6 CDTi Tech Line 2WD Euro 6 (s/s) 5dr

Vauxhall Mokka 1.6 CDTi Tech Line 2WD Euro 6 (s/s) 5dr

Nottingham, Nottinghamshire
  • 2016 reg
  • Diesel
  • 5 Doors
  • Manual
  • 73,000 Miles
£4,650
Ford Focus 1.0T EcoBoost Zetec Edition Euro 6 (s/s) 5dr

Ford Focus 1.0T EcoBoost Zetec Edition Euro 6 (s/s) 5dr

Bury, Lancashire
  • 2018 reg
  • Petrol
  • 5 Doors
  • Manual
  • 78,608 Miles
£5,325
Peugeot 108 1.2 PureTech Allure Euro 6 5dr

Peugeot 108 1.2 PureTech Allure Euro 6 5dr

Oldham, Lancashire
  • 2017 reg
  • Petrol
  • 5 Doors
  • Manual
  • 55,000 Miles
£3,795
MG MG ZS 1.5 VTi-TECH Exclusive Euro 6 (s/s) 5dr

MG MG ZS 1.5 VTi-TECH Exclusive Euro 6 (s/s) 5dr

Stoke-on-trent, Staffordshire
  • 2018 reg
  • Petrol
  • 5 Doors
  • Manual
  • 72,000 Miles
£7,499
Audi A4 2.0 TDI S Line Multitronic Euro 5 (s/s) 5dr

Audi A4 2.0 TDI S Line Multitronic Euro 5 (s/s) 5dr

Shepton mallet, Somerset
  • 2013 reg
  • Diesel
  • 5 Doors
  • Automatic
  • 97,838 Miles
£6,995
Mazda Mazda6 2.5 Sport 5dr

Mazda Mazda6 2.5 Sport 5dr

Staines, Middlesex
  • 2008 reg
  • Petrol
  • 5 Doors
  • Manual
  • 123,000 Miles
£1,595
......